Okay, so the new focus right now is SEO which is search engine optimization. I’m currently working on making the url’s search engine friendly. By that I mean not a lot of gobbly gook but url’s that look like they were written by human beings. An example of a current url would be

http://pokeroso.com/index.php?option=com_content&view=article&id=95:trump-taj-mahal&catid=42:poker-rooms

Not so pretty right. In the future the url will look something like

h ttp://pokeroso.com/trump-taj-mahal

or something close to that.
